Do you ever feel like starting over? Sometimes we stall out. We take a wrong path. We can’t seem to find our way. Perhaps we just don’t feel the energy that we once felt about our goal.

Here are a couple of suggestions:

1) Take a Retreat:  Take a break from the day to day routine. Sometimes we just need a break from the normal day to spark us forward.

2) Review Your Purpose: Schedule some time to reflect on your purpose, your goals, and how they are connected to what you are trying to do everyday. Sometimes we need to realign our actions or our vision.

3) Review Your Short Term Plan: Are you taking the right steps daily? Sometimes it helps to think about the long term goal, and break it down into shorter views of that goal. For example if you have a goal to be the best public speaker you can be in 5 years, think about what that would look like in 4 years, 3 years, 2 years, and 1 year. Then what steps do you need to take daily to hit the one year vision.
